#pragma once
#include <glib-object.h>
#include <gst/gst.h>
#include <ges/ges-types.h>
#include <ges/ges-enums.h>
G_BEGIN_DECLS
#define GES_TYPE_TRACK ges_track_get_type()
GES_DECLARE_TYPE(Track, track, TRACK);
/**
* GESCreateElementForGapFunc:
* @track: The #GESTrack
*
* A function that creates a #GstElement that can be used as a source to
* fill the gaps of the track. A gap is a timeline region where the track
* has no #GESTrackElement sources.
*
* Returns: A source #GstElement to fill gaps in @track.
*/
typedef GstElement* (*GESCreateElementForGapFunc) (GESTrack *track);
/**
* GESTrack:
* @type: The #GESTrack:track-type of the track
*/
struct _GESTrack
{
GstBin parent;
/*< public >*/
/* READ-ONLY */
GESTrackType type;
/*< private >*/
GESTrackPrivate* priv;
/* Padding for API extension */
gpointer _ges_reserved[GES_PADDING];
};
/**
* GESTrackClass:
*/
struct _GESTrackClass
{
/*< private >*/
GstBinClass parent_class;
GstElement * (*get_mixing_element) (GESTrack *track);
/* Padding for API extension */
gpointer _ges_reserved[GES_PADDING];
};
GES_API
const GstCaps* ges_track_get_caps (GESTrack *track);
GES_API
GList* ges_track_get_elements (GESTrack *track);
GES_API
const GESTimeline* ges_track_get_timeline (GESTrack *track);
GES_API
gboolean ges_track_commit (GESTrack *track);
GES_API
void ges_track_set_timeline (GESTrack *track,
GESTimeline *timeline);
GES_API
gboolean ges_track_add_element (GESTrack *track,
GESTrackElement *object);
GES_API
gboolean ges_track_add_element_full (GESTrack *track,
GESTrackElement *object,
GError ** error);
GES_API
gboolean ges_track_remove_element (GESTrack *track,
GESTrackElement *object);
GES_API
gboolean ges_track_remove_element_full (GESTrack *track,
GESTrackElement *object,
GError ** error);
GES_API
void ges_track_set_create_element_for_gap_func (GESTrack *track,
GESCreateElementForGapFunc func);
GES_API
void ges_track_set_mixing (GESTrack *track,
gboolean mixing);
GES_API
gboolean ges_track_get_mixing (GESTrack *track);
GES_API
void ges_track_set_restriction_caps (GESTrack *track,
const GstCaps *caps);
GES_API
void ges_track_update_restriction_caps (GESTrack *track,
const GstCaps *caps);
GES_API
GstCaps * ges_track_get_restriction_caps (GESTrack * track);
GES_API
GESTrack* ges_track_new (GESTrackType type,
GstCaps * caps);
G_END_DECLS
